Following a disastrous 2024/25 campaign that saw them finish 15th in the Premier League and crash out of Europe, the Red Devils were in desperate need of a reset. Amorim, who replaced Erik ten Hag, initially struggled to steady the ship, but his tactical approach is now paying dividends.
The Portuguese manager has instilled cohesion, pressing intensity, and attacking fluency, transforming United’s performances. Key players like Bruno Fernandes have stepped up, while Matheus Cunha, Bryan Mbeumo, and Benjamin Sesko have revitalized the forward line. Fans are beginning to see flashes of the old United spirit, with victories over teams like Brighton and memorable results at Anfield signaling a potential return to Premier League prominence.
This resurgence has brought hope back to Old Trafford, reminding supporters of the club’s historic resilience. Nani believes that sustaining this momentum requires unity not just on the pitch, but off it as well, highlighting the importance of club legends publicly supporting the squad during this defining period.
Nani Calls on Ronaldo and Rooney
Nani has urged former Manchester United stars Cristiano Ronaldo and Wayne Rooney to publicly support the club during its revival. “Cristiano Ronaldo and Wayne Rooney continue to be very important figures for Man Utd. They still inspire players at the club, and the club needs the support at the moment,” he said.
The former winger stressed that visible encouragement from legends can uplift current players, motivate the manager, and energize the fans. “We all need to encourage the players, the manager, and the fans to continue to believe we can turn everything around and be the club everyone used to see in the past,” Nani added.
Given their iconic status at Old Trafford, Ronaldo and Rooney’s endorsement would reinforce the sense of continuity and tradition that United is striving to rebuild. Nani’s call comes amid widespread optimism as Amorim’s side begins to translate their potential into results.

Transformation on the Pitch

United’s revival is defined by a structured tactical system and improved attacking understanding. Amorim’s 3-4-3 formation has provided width and energy through wing-backs, while the forwards have developed fluid chemistry. Defensive discipline has improved, complementing a dynamic offense capable of creating high-quality chances consistently.
The Red Devils’ recent results reflect this progress. A 4-2 win over Brighton showcased attacking precision, while a win at Anfield demonstrated resilience and composure against top opposition. These performances have pushed United to sixth in the table, level on points with Manchester City. Besides that, within reach of the Premier League leaders, Arsenal.
